白沙县长塘岭钨多金属矿区土壤地球化学特征及其指示意义

摘    要:长塘岭钨多金属矿区的土壤地球化学特征表明,该区W、Sn、Bi等高温成矿元素异常强度低,规模小,吻合性差;而Mo、Pb、Zn、Cu等,尤其是Mo的异常强度高,规模大,且吻合性较高,具有较好的找矿潜力。该区成矿元素异常主要受似斑状黑云母二长花岗岩与二云母钾长花岗岩的接触带控制,为含矿热液沿不同岩性接触带充填交代引起的异常。

SOIL GEOCHEMISTRY OF THE CHANGTANGLING TUNGSTEN PLOYMETALLIC ORE DISTRICT IN BAISHA COUNTY AND ITS INDICATION SIGNIFICANCE

Abstract:Soil geochemical characteristics of the Changtangling tungsten polymetallic ore district show that anomalies of high temperature elements such as W,Sn and Bi are weak,relatively small and rather inconsistent,whereas anomalies of such elements as Mo,Pb,Zn and Cu are characterized by high intensity,large scale and consistency,suggesting fairly good ore-prospecting potential.The anomalies of ore-forming elements are mainly controlled by the contact zone between the porphyroid biotite adamellite and the two-mica K-feldspar granite and were formed by the filling and replacement action of the ore-bearing hydrothermal fluid along the contact zone between rocks of different lithologic characters.
